Preview
Birmingham and Luton face at St. Andrew's Stadium, in a match for the 32th round of the Championship. In the last league head‑to‑head, played in 21‑08‑2021, Birmingham City got an away win by (0‑5). The recent head‑to‑head record favours the home team, since they have a record of 3 wins, 1 draw and 1 loss in the last 5 matches. The home advantage may play an important role in this match , since Birmingham presents significant differences between home and away results.

Analysis Birmingham

The home team is currently in the 18th position of the league, with 33 points won, after 8 wins, 9 draws and 14 losses. In the penultimate match, they lost in a home match against Sheffield United, by (1‑2). In the last match, they lost in an away match against AFC Bournemouth, by (3‑1). This is a team that usually makes good use of the home advantage, stronger with the help of its supporters, since in the last 30 matches they register 2 wins, 5 draws and 8 losses in away matches, with 15 goals scored and 28 conceded; against 5 wins, 4 draws and 6 losses at their stadium, with 18 goals scored and 21 conceded. For the league, Birmingham won 14 points out of 30 possible points, after 4 wins, 2 draws and 4 losses in the last 10 home matches. In their home league matches the most frequent result at half‑time was the 0‑0 (6 out of 15 matches). They haven't been very strong defensively, since they have suffered goals in all of the last 10 matches, but their offense has scored frequently, since they have scored goals in 9 of the last 10 matches for this competition. There is a tendency for goals in their home matches, since 10 of the last 15 for this competition have ended with Over 2,5 goals. In 31 matches for this competition, they have conceded the first goal 15 times and have never been able to turn the score around. In the last 15 home matches for this competition there is 1 period that stands out: they have scored 7 of their 18 goals between minutes (76'‑90').

Birmingham City comes to this match after a 3-1 defeat at Bournemouth, thus registering the second consecutive defeat in this English second division: the team's only goal was signed by Onel Hernández. In this game against Luton Town, coach Lee Bowyer should maintain his usual 3-5-2 tactical formation, with Juninho Bacuna as the team's conductor: this player is very competent in creating and organizing the offensive process. Scott Hogan is the top scorer for this Birmingham City team, with 10 goals scored. For this game, the home coach cannot count on Matija Sarkic, Troy Deeney, Adan George and Marcelo Oakley, all with physical problems.

Analysis Luton

The away team is currently in the 8th position of the league, with 45 points won, after 12 wins, 9 draws and 8 losses. In the penultimate match, they won in an away match against Swansea City, by (0‑1). In the last match, they won in a home match against Barnsley, by (2‑1). This is a team that usually maintains its competitive level in home and away matches, since in the last 30 matches they register 6 wins, 4 draws and 5 losses in away matches, with 20 goals scored and 16 conceded; against 7 wins, 5 draws and 3 losses at their stadium, with 25 goals scored and 17 conceded. In the last 10 away league matches Luton has a record of 4 wins, 2 draws and 4 losses, so they have won 14 points out of 30 possible. Their offense has scored consistently, as they have scored goals in 8 of the last 10 matches for this competition. In 29 matches for this competition, they have conceded the first goal 13 times and have only turned the score around in 1.

Luton Town arrives at this match with a 2-1 home over victory Barnsley, thus registering the second consecutive victory in this English second division: the team's goals were signed by Allan Campbell and Elijah Adebayo. Normally, coach Nathan Jones plays in 3-5-2, privileging defensive organization and counterattacks, especially through the flanks. Striker Elijah Adebayo is the top scorer of this team, with 12 goals scored. Out of this game are Jordan Clark and Sonny Bradley, both with physical problems.
